Minnesota United transfer Victor Eriksson to Swedish club | MLSSoccer.com
![Minnesota United transfer Victor Eriksson to Swedish club | MLSSoccer.com](https://images.mlssoccer.com/image/private/t_q-best/mls/rvis2smjcd0pkdvmxome.jpg)
TRANSFER TRACKER STATUS: Transfer
The 23-year-old defender joined Minnesota in January, though made just four appearances (two starts) at the first-team level. Now, Eriksson returns to Sweden after previously making 115 appearances for Värnamo.
“We thank Victor for his time at Minnesota United and we wish him the best of luck in his future,” MNUFC chief soccer officer and sporting director Khaled El-Ahmad said in a statement. “Hammarby are a big club and when this opportunity presented itself, we mutually agreed that his return to Sweden is the best move for him to continue his playing career.”
The Loons are fifth in the Western Conference and could add reinforcements during the Secondary Transfer Window (July 18 – Aug. 14), the club’s first under head coach Eric Ramsay and El-Ahmad.
Hammarby sit fourth in the Allsvenskan after 12 games, one spot shy of a Europa Conference League qualifier spot.

FEMA approves federal disaster declaration for 22 Minnesota counties

ST. PAUL, Minn. (FOX 9) – The Minnesota governor’s office announced that the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) approved a federal disaster declaration for 22 counties in Minnesota impacted by flooding.
The purpose of a federal disaster declaration is to provide resources to reimburse communities for debris removal, emergency protective measures as well as repair and replacement of damaged infrastructure, according to a government officials.

Officials say damage assessments are ongoing and other counties along with other forms of assistance may be added following the assessments’ completion. There are currently 20 other counties under review for federal disaster declaration funds.

Disaster declaration approved for Minnesota
![Disaster declaration approved for Minnesota](https://gray-keyc-prod.cdn.arcpublishing.com/resizer/v2/UR3CABZMNNHBNF5CJB3D73462Y.jpg?auth=9364f4b73882a858b28a4495dcc56d869e9551c515a342d8d3047cf00917ca88&width=1200&height=600&smart=true)
MANKATO, Minn. (KEYC) – A major disaster declaration has been declared for Minnesota.
President Biden declared a major disaster in the State of Minnesota and ordered Federal aid to supplement State, tribal, and local recovery efforts in the areas affected by severe storms and flooding beginning on June 16, 2024, and continuing.
Federal funding is available to state, tribal, and eligible local governments and certain private nonprofit organizations for emergency work and the repair or replacement of facilities damaged by the severe storms and flooding.
Counties include: Blue Earth, Carver, Cass, Cook, Cottonwood, Faribault, Fillmore, Freeborn, Goodhue, Jackson, Lake, Le Sueur, Murray, Nobles, Pipestone, Rice, Rock, St. Louis, Steele, Wabasha, Waseca, and Watonwan.
Damage assessments are continuing and more counties and additional forms of assistance, including personal assistance, may be designated after the assessments are fully completed.
